How can businesses ensure that the integration of customer feedback into employee performance evaluations and rewards programs is sustainable and continues to drive success and satisfaction in the long term?
Businesses can ensure the sustainability of integrating customer feedback into employee performance evaluations and rewards programs by regularly collecting and analyzing feedback to identify trends and areas for improvement. They should also provide ongoing training and support to help employees understand and act on customer feedback effectively. Additionally, businesses can incentivize employees to prioritize customer satisfaction by tying feedback metrics to performance evaluations and rewards. Finally, fostering a culture of customer-centricity and accountability within the organization can help ensure that the integration of customer feedback remains a priority in the long term.
